数据库中syn什么意思
-
在数据库中,"syn"通常是"同义词"的缩写。"同义词"是指具有相似或相同含义的词语。在数据库中,使用"syn"来表示一个词语的同义词集合,以便在查询时能够根据同义词进行匹配。以下是关于数据库中"syn"的几个重要意义:
-
同义词管理:数据库中的"syn"用于管理同义词。通过将具有相似含义的词语组织成同义词集合,可以在查询时自动将这些词语视为等价的,从而提高查询的准确性和完整性。
-
查询优化:使用"syn"可以优化数据库查询。通过将查询词语与同义词集合进行匹配,可以扩展查询范围,找到更多相关的结果。这对于用户查询时可能使用不同的词语来描述相同的概念非常有用。
-
数据一致性:通过使用"syn",可以确保数据库中的数据一致性。例如,如果数据库中的某个词语发生了变化,可以通过更新同义词集合中的对应词语,从而确保所有相关的查询仍然能够正确匹配。
-
自然语言处理:在自然语言处理领域,"syn"也常用于表示同义词。通过构建同义词集合,可以在文本处理中进行词义消歧、情感分析等任务,提高对文本的理解和处理能力。
-
数据挖掘和信息检索:在数据挖掘和信息检索领域,"syn"也被广泛应用。通过使用同义词集合,可以扩展搜索范围,提高信息检索的准确性和覆盖率。同时,在数据挖掘任务中,可以利用同义词集合进行特征选择和数据预处理,从而提高挖掘结果的质量。
综上所述,数据库中的"syn"代表同义词,用于管理同义词集合、优化查询、保证数据一致性,并在自然语言处理、数据挖掘和信息检索等领域发挥重要作用。
1年前 -
-
在数据库中,"syn" 通常是指 "synonym",意为同义词。同义词是指具有相同或非常相似含义的单词或短语。在数据库中,同义词可以用来提高查询的灵活性和准确性。
在数据库中使用同义词有以下几个方面的作用:
-
查询优化:使用同义词可以扩展查询的范围,使得用户可以使用不同的单词或短语来进行查询,从而增加了查询结果的准确性和完整性。
-
数据一致性:使用同义词可以确保数据库中的数据一致性。例如,如果一个表中的某个列可以用多个不同的单词来表示,可以使用同义词来统一表示,从而避免数据的混乱和冗余。
-
语义理解:使用同义词可以帮助数据库系统更好地理解用户的查询意图。例如,当用户输入一个单词时,数据库系统可以根据同义词来推断用户的意图,并给出更准确的查询结果。
在数据库中,同义词可以通过以下几种方式来定义和使用:
-
数据库级别的同义词:在数据库级别上定义的同义词可以被整个数据库中的表使用。这些同义词通常是在数据库的元数据中定义的,用户可以通过查询数据库的元数据来查看和使用这些同义词。
-
表级别的同义词:在表级别上定义的同义词只能被该表使用。这些同义词通常是在创建表时定义的,可以通过查询表的元数据来查看和使用这些同义词。
-
查询级别的同义词:在查询语句中临时定义的同义词只在该查询语句中有效。这些同义词通常是在查询语句的 SELECT 子句中使用别名来定义的,可以用于简化查询语句和提高可读性。
总之,同义词在数据库中起着重要的作用,可以提高查询的灵活性和准确性,保证数据的一致性,并帮助数据库系统更好地理解用户的查询意图。
1年前 -
-
在数据库中,"syn"通常指的是"同步"(synchronization)的缩写。同步是指在多个设备或系统之间保持数据一致的过程。在数据库中,同步通常指的是将数据从一个数据库复制到另一个数据库的过程,以便在不同的系统之间共享数据。
数据库同步可以实现以下功能:
-
数据备份:通过将数据从一个数据库复制到另一个数据库,可以实现数据的备份和灾难恢复。如果主数据库发生故障,可以切换到备份数据库以确保数据的可用性。
-
数据复制:通过同步,可以将数据从一个数据库复制到多个数据库,以便在不同的系统之间共享数据。这对于分布式系统和负载均衡非常有用。
-
数据迁移:通过同步,可以将数据从一个数据库迁移到另一个数据库。这对于升级数据库版本或迁移数据到新的硬件平台非常有用。
数据库同步的实现方法有多种,下面是常见的几种方法:
-
数据库复制:数据库复制是通过在不同的数据库之间建立复制关系,将数据从一个数据库复制到另一个数据库。主要有两种类型的复制:主-从复制和多主复制。主-从复制是指一个数据库作为主数据库,其他数据库作为从数据库,主数据库的变化会自动复制到从数据库。多主复制是指多个数据库之间互相复制数据。
-
数据库镜像:数据库镜像是通过在两个或多个数据库之间建立实时复制关系,将数据实时地从一个数据库复制到另一个数据库。镜像可以提供高可用性和故障转移功能,当主数据库发生故障时,可以自动切换到镜像数据库。
-
数据库同步工具:有一些专门的数据库同步工具可以帮助实现数据库的同步。这些工具提供了图形化界面和配置选项,使得数据库同步变得更加简单和方便。
数据库同步的操作流程通常包括以下步骤:
-
确定同步需求:首先需要确定需要同步的数据库和目标数据库,以及同步的频率和方式。
-
配置同步环境:根据同步需求,配置主数据库和目标数据库的连接信息和权限。
-
启动同步过程:根据所选的同步方法,启动同步过程。如果是数据库复制,需要建立复制关系并启动复制进程。如果是数据库镜像,需要配置镜像和启动镜像进程。
-
监控同步状态:定期监控同步状态,确保同步正常进行。如果发现同步错误或延迟,需要及时处理。
-
处理同步冲突:如果在同步过程中发生冲突,需要处理冲突并解决数据一致性问题。
总结起来,数据库中的"syn"通常指的是同步,是将数据从一个数据库复制到另一个数据库的过程。同步可以实现数据备份、数据复制和数据迁移等功能。常见的同步方法包括数据库复制、数据库镜像和数据库同步工具。同步的操作流程包括确定同步需求、配置同步环境、启动同步过程、监控同步状态和处理同步冲突。
1年前 -